We are looking for a Senior Full-stack Blockchain Engineer to work on server-side and cross-chain development involving Rust, TypeScript, Solidity, and zero-knowledge (ZK) technologies.
Requirements:
Strong proficiency in Rust (server / ZK)
Experience with TypeScript (server / frontend)
Knowledge of Solidity and experience implementing cross-chain contracts
Solid understanding of architecture, databases, scalability, and security best practices
Hands-on experience with ZK frameworks (zk-SNARKs / zk-STARKs, circom / halo2 / gnark)
Proven experience with cross-chain technologies (IBC / LayerZero / Axelar / CCIP)
Responsibilities:
Develop server-side and cross-chain components using Rust, TypeScript, and Solidity
Implement zk-SNARK / zk-STARK systems — proof generation and verification with circom / halo2 / gnark
Work with cross-chain frameworks such as IBC, LayerZero, Axelar, CCIP (with real implementations)
Build and maintain scalable and secure backend architecture
Ensure performance optimization and compliance with best development practices